Online Simulator is a single player simulation game with horror, mystery and comedy themes. It was developed by Rosalie Vile and was released on June 13, 2019. It received positive reviews from players.

Online Simulator is a dark comedy computer simulation game where you explore a mysterious computer and uncover clues to solve a psychosexual mystery involving an unconventional relationship, a powerful drug, and a unique monkey. The game is an interactive work of fiction with no clear end goal, lasting approximately an hour, and contains various puzzles and chat logs.   • The game offers a unique and intriguing experience with its bizarre themes and retro aesthetics, reminiscent of early internet culture.
  • Players found the psychosexual themes and unsettling atmosphere to be thought-provoking and engaging, often leading to a deep emotional response.
  • The art style and music were praised for their charm, contributing to the overall enjoyment of the short but memorable gameplay.
  • Many players reported issues with the game's controls, particularly with clicking and navigating through the interface, which could be frustrating.
  • The game is very short with limited replay value, leaving some players feeling unsatisfied and wishing for a more substantial experience.
  • Several users experienced glitches, particularly with achievements not unlocking, which detracted from their overall enjoyment of the game.

    The game's story is a brief yet intriguing experience that combines elements of kink and horror, presented through a linear narrative that requires players to engage with chat logs and solve password puzzles. While the aesthetics and plot are described as strange and disturbing, the unique storytelling approach keeps players invested, despite its short length. Overall, it offers a compelling, if unconventional, bite-sized narrative that leaves players both confused and wanting more.
